The main complaints the Jews had against Jesus were that he

1. healed the man on a sabbath day

2. claimed God was his father. (John 5:15-18)

What is the name of the pool in the New Testament where people would go to be healed?

A:The pool mentioned in John's Gospel was the Pool of Bethesda. It formed part of what was known as an Asclepium, or temple to the Greek god of healing, Asclepius. People would go there to wait for Asclepius to come by and disturb the water (the Gospel avoids mention of Asclepius by saying "angel"), and whoever was then first to enter the water would be healed.
